In this podcast episode we debunk common weight loss myths and provide insights into how weight loss actually works. We address myths such as 'fat makes you fat,' 'eating late is bad,' 'eating little and often,' and 'cutting out sugar.' Listen and learn the importance of understanding calorie balance and the role of macronutrients in weight loss. We also discuss the origins of these myths and the impact they can have on people's lives.
